== Multi-blob encoding ==
The spec states that: "the individual Blobs need not be playable, but the combination of all the Blobs from a completed recording MUST be playable".

This does not put any constraint on how encoded data is split into blobs.
I am wondering whether web pages would like (by default or as an option) a more DASH/HLS friendly splitting.
I am also wondering whether Chrome and Firefox have some common behavior in that area.
